  • Telecom Italia’s board in discussions over takeover proposal from funds

    November 21, 2021

    Telecom Italia’s (TIM) board is in an extraordinary meeting to discuss a takeover proposal from US hedge fund KKR, which is interested in acquiring the Italian communications giant’s whole capital.   • China hands out new fines to tech giants in anti-monopoly crackdown

    November 20, 2021

    Chinese tech giants including Alibaba Group and Tencent Holdings have been fined for failing to report corporate acquisitions, adding to an anti-monopoly crackdown by the ruling Communist Party.   • Exclusive: Deloitte reveals the UK’s fastest growing tech companies

    November 19, 2021

    London firms came out on top in Deloitte’s annual ranking of the UK’s 50 fastest growing technology companies. The country’s top 50 tech firms achieved an average growth of 3,337 per cent and saw combined revenues of £2.92bn this year, up 33 per cent compared to last year’s total of £2.2bn.   • GB Group to snap up Acuant in $736m deal

    November 18, 2021

    Aim-listed GB Group has plans to snap up US identity verification company Acuant in a $736m (£547m) deal. Identity software provider GB Group, which has a market cap of £1.7bn, will merge with Acuant to create a “global-leader” in identity verification services and identity fraud prevention.
